HYDRAULIC CONTROL DEVICE FOR DRIVE POWER DISTRIBUTION DEVICE
20180050679 · 2018-02-22 · ·

A device is disclosed that performs highly accurate control in a low-torque region and improves the response of the hydraulic system, taking advantage of hydraulic sealed-type hydraulic control devices. The hydraulic sealed-type hydraulic control device includes: a first characteristic (sealed pressurization) obtained by closing an on-off valve and driving an oil pump; a second characteristic (sealed depressurization) obtained by disabling drive of the oil pump and opening the on-off valve; and a third characteristic (flow-rate control) obtained by opening the on-off valve and driving the oil pump. In a low-torque region, the device performs control according to the third characteristic. In a high-torque region, the device performs control according to the second characteristic. In the process of depressurization, the device performs control according to the second characteristic. Moreover, the device performs control to increase commanded hydraulic pressure in immediate response to an accelerator's change amount larger than a predetermined value.

Hybrid electric vehicle and method of controlling driving thereof

A method of controlling driving of a hybrid electric vehicle having an engine connected to main drive wheels via a transmission and a motor connected to auxiliary drive wheels includes setting a drive mode, controlling an input torque of the transmission in response to an extent of depression of an accelerator pedal (APS) according to the drive mode, performing distribution of drive power to the main drive wheels and the auxiliary drive wheels and variable shift-pattern control based on a result of a comparison between an amount of slip of the main drive wheels and the amount of slip of the auxiliary drive wheels, and determining whether to perform variable shift-time control in consideration of a type of the variable shift-pattern control or a number of revolutions per minute (RPM) of the engine at beginning of a shift.

METHOD FOR ACTUATING ELECTRIC MOTORS IN SERIAL HYBRID VEHICLES OR FULLY ELECTRIC VEHICLES HAVING AT LEAST TWO SEPARATELY DRIVEN AXLES
20170166212 · 2017-06-15 ·

A method includes ascertaining a first drive force and a second drive force for a first drive axle and a second drive axle of a vehicle, ascertaining a first slip value and a second slip value for the first drive axle and the second drive axle of the vehicle, determining a first slip measured value for the first drive axle from the first drive force and the first slip value and determining a second slip measured value for the second drive axle from the second drive force and the second slip value, determining a total torque that is to act altogether on the first drive axle and the second drive axle, and dividing the total torque into a first desired torque and a second desired torque in dependence upon the first slip measured value and the second slip measured value.

EV disconnect control

Systems and processes described herein can use drive line actuators (DLAs) which can be implemented for one or more individual wheels of an electric vehicle (EV) permitting connection and disconnection of at least a portion of the axle and wheel from the electric motor suppling torque. A disconnected wheel and axle can experience less friction, and have less rotational mass then a wheel and axle that is connected to an electric motor, therefore the disconnecting wheels in which torque is not desired can result in increased efficiency and range in an EV.

A TRACTION SYSTEM FOR A VEHICLE

A drive system for a vehicle comprises two electrical machines arranged between a combustion engine and an input shaft to a gearbox. The first machine's rotor and the input shaft of the gearbox are each connected to a separate component of a planetary gear. The second electrical machine's rotor is connected with the output shaft of the combustion engine, which is connected with another component of the planetary gear. A first locking means may be moved between a locked position, in which the planetary gear's three components rotate at the same rotational speed, and a release position, allowing for different rotational speeds. A second locking means is moveable between a locked position, in which the output shaft of the combustion engine is locked together with the second machine's rotor and a release position, in which the combustion engine's output shaft is disconnected from the second machine's rotor.
